An exciting opportunity exists for a Senior Manager: Programme Governance & Reporting where a top-tier client is seeking a strategic leader to drive governance excellence across AI-driven initiatives. This role is critical in ensuring transparency compliance and performance optimisation while aligning AI programmes with overarching business objectives.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ead and establish robust governance frameworks standards and reporting processes across all AI programmes
  • Ensure AI projects are delivered on time within scope and within budget through effective oversight
  • Manage risk compliance and regulatory adherence including data privacy and telecom industry standards
  • Act as the primary governance advisor engaging senior leadership and cross-functional teams to ensure alignment
  • Monitor AI programme performance providing actionable insights through dashboards and reporting
  • Drive ethical AI practices by enforcing policies around fairness transparency accountability and privacy
  • Collaborate with legal regulatory and ethics stakeholders to manage AI-related risks audits and compliance checks
  • Identify opportunities for continuous improvement and drive adoption of best practices and innovative technologies
  • Facilitate training and awareness initiatives to embed a culture of responsible AI and governance excellence

Requirements:

  • Bachelors degree in Business Administration Information Technology or a related field
  • Relevant AI or engineering certifications (advantageous)
  • 8 years experience in programme or project governance and reporting within AI telecom or technology environments
  • Proven experience in implementing and managing AI governance frameworks
  • Strong understanding of AI principles regulatory standards and compliance requirements
  • Knowledge of cloud environments security architecture data privacy and agile methodologies
  • Demonstrated ability to manage complex programmes in fast-paced environments
  • Strong analytical reporting and stakeholder management skills
